- Why the Frame Rings of FX800 and Larger Butt Fusion Machines Are Finished in BlackDec 31,2025FX800 and larger butt fusion machines use black-finished frame rings instead of standard blue due to material and manufacturing considerations. After high-temperature forging, the frame rings exhibit surface imperfections that would be more visible under a blue coating. A black finish helps achieve a more uniform and visually stable appearance suitable for large-scale welding equipment.
